51Testing软件测试论坛

标题: 做为软件配置管理员应具备的知识 [打印本页]

作者: helill    时间: 2006-5-9 10:11
标题: 做为软件配置管理员应具备的知识
做为一名软件配置管理员应该具备哪些知识
作者: tongke    时间: 2006-5-9 11:15
vss cvs cc subversion.
作者: smallfish382    时间: 2006-5-12 13:00
这些只是工具,主要的还是思想——呵呵,说说,我也不懂。
作者: huih    时间: 2006-5-18 23:35
sdlkfj4
作者: yangxiaowen0622    时间: 2006-5-19 11:31
标题: 软件配置管理知识
其实对于软件配置管理。我的建议是读一些CMM的书就会明白60%了。再加上会工具。起码能再公司混了
作者: smallfish382    时间: 2006-5-22 13:12
yangxiaowen0622 :你说得好轻松
 问大家一个问题:你们对做配置管理需掌握技术(即有开发经验)有什么看法?大家都来谈谈吧
作者: tongke    时间: 2006-5-22 16:37
原帖由 smallfish382 于 2006-5-22 13:12 发表
yangxiaowen0622 :你说得好轻松
 问大家一个问题:你们对做配置管理需掌握技术(即有开发经验)有什么看法?大家都来谈谈吧



至少也要非常清楚软件开发流程吧??
作者: helill    时间: 2006-5-24 08:55
楼上说的都很对,我想5楼的朋友能不能给我介绍一些书,以及这些书分别是由哪些出版社出版的。
作者: yangxiaowen0622    时间: 2006-5-26 13:41
开发技术当然是需要的,起码要对基本的语句是要看懂是什么意思,不要张冠李戴。但不可能象程序员那样啊。再者现在公司的配置管理工作难得有专职的人员。基本是有PM兼职的。但不排除例外。
作者: smallfish382    时间: 2006-5-28 11:32
开发技术当然是需要的++
  总要有一个程度吧!!不可能象程序员——那对于掌握技术是否应该有参加过项目开发来得好些呢?
作者: guolm1225    时间: 2006-6-6 20:26
楼主是骗子,还“[原创] 做为软件配置管理员应具备的知识”sdlkfj7
作者: helill    时间: 2006-6-7 10:17
to guolm
我当时只是想着发帖了,没有注意愿创和讨论等其他的含意。
对不起了 。
下次发帖一定注意,谢谢你的提醒。
作者: smallfish382    时间: 2006-6-8 19:14
好像没几个人进来讨论啦。。都专注工具的使用去了——晕了
作者: guolm1225    时间: 2006-6-8 21:59
那是因为专职的CMO很少吧。。其他的不需要太深的配置管理知识
作者: morn    时间: 2006-6-8 22:32
标题: 做为一名软件配置管理员应该具备哪些知识
目前的个人理解是需要了解软件生命周期、具体开发流程;熟悉每个阶段各人员的职责及任务,懂得如何进行权限分配;配置库的使用和管理、维护。书的话不清楚,个人认为最好的学习方法是掌握原理(软件生命周期、常见软件开发流程等),在实践中学习^_^
作者: guolm1225    时间: 2006-6-8 22:36
原帖由 morn 于 2006-6-8 22:32 发表
目前的个人理解是需要了解软件生命周期、具体开发流程;熟悉每个阶段各人员的职责及任务,懂得如何进行权限分配;配置库的使用和管理、维护。书的话不清楚,个人认为最好的学习方法是掌握原理(软件生命周期、常见 ...


做梦MMsdlkfj1
作者: morn    时间: 2006-6-8 22:36
标题: ……不可能象程序员——那对于掌握技术是否应该有参加过项目开发来得好些呢?
我认为是可以不用有很强的代码开发能力,但是应该对开发流程有较深入的了解。
作者: morn    时间: 2006-6-8 22:38
手好快,我还没讲完第二段话呢,已然发现了~之所以总是在你之后答帖,是因为,帖子是被你顶起来的呵呵sdlkfj5

[ 本帖最后由 morn 于 2006-6-8 22:40 编辑 ]
作者: guolm1225    时间: 2006-6-8 22:43
MUHAHHA~~~说明我UP的帖子你也感兴趣的嘛~~

我发现这个子论坛现在就我俩。。

[ 本帖最后由 guolm1225 于 2006-6-8 22:46 编辑 ]
作者: morn    时间: 2006-6-8 22:51
呵呵!我刚刚在家里成功搞定了CVS客户端和服务器端的连接问题,手痒痒,到处在找CVS的题答呵呵,又看到据说工资很高的CMO,于是手又痒痒呵呵

楼主和版主不要生气啊,俺和俺师弟(or师兄)灌了一点点的小水,我们会经常来解答问题或者提问的,版主海量哦~
作者: guolm1225    时间: 2006-6-8 22:57
呵呵~~很久没用过命令了。。看到CVS的命令有种莫名的兴奋感~
作者: yuyu2000    时间: 2006-6-29 11:14
推荐看看《软件配置管理策略与rational clearcase》,一般的公司不会用clearcase,但是可以看看的管理思路。
作者: smallfish382    时间: 2006-6-29 13:27
呵呵¥……#大家应该都出来讨论讨论啦,每个人的思想都不同,互想交流一下,是一种升华啊。
作者: willowguo    时间: 2006-7-4 09:56
对于cvs,我都没有用过命令控制的,除非在创建用户或是权限的时候。配置管理,我也觉得是先要知道软件开发的一般流程,对于开发工作,当然是知道的要好,因为配置管理包括版本管理,版本发布呀,这样工作起来就更得心应手了,不过不好意思,我是没有开发经验的,学校一出来就作cmo,刚刚开始还不知道配置管理什么意思,后面查看了好多资料,居然稀里糊涂的公司过了cmmi二级。不过等着东西摸熟了,标准出来了,觉得没有很多的工作了,现在试着做SQA。
作者: smallfish382    时间: 2006-7-4 20:24
配置管理虽然有这么一专业术语,它所涉及的范围广,我想这也是为什么它贯穿整个生命周期的原因吧
在每个公司里多多少少都有涉及到配置管理的内容,但并不能说它们真正在做配置管理了
而真正在做起配置管理时要有规范的开发过程、清楚的开发流程为基础——

一点想法……
作者: st_simon    时间: 2006-7-5 09:48
唉,不会CVS,不懂VSS,
就会点ClearCase..
hoho
作者: smallfish382    时间: 2006-7-10 13:07
st_simon ,,这里是讲思想——工具只是辅助
作者: fun    时间: 2006-7-12 10:42
我也来说两句,除了刚才楼上说的配置管理策略与Rational ClearCase/北京:人民邮电出版社,2003年外,还有两本书也不错,一个是徐晓春、李高健编著 软件配置管理—北京:清华大学出版社,2002年7,
另外一个是黄军,刘晓梅,熊勇编著 软件配置管理及其工具应该—北京:人民邮电出版社,2002年12
希望能给大家代来方便。
作者: ralin    时间: 2006-7-12 13:54
我觉得最好能具备一定的开发背景,然后熟悉软件工程,主要是把软件工程的思想在通过工具来呈现
作者: smallfish382    时间: 2006-7-14 13:49
最好能具备一定的开发背景&&
  没错,都说要有开发的基础,但我想说,总有一个度,但这个度要怎么定了。有参加过几个项目开发的经验?还是写过几个小程序?或者说,只需看得懂代码等等#……
 快来发表各自看法哦@%
作者: st_simon    时间: 2006-7-18 11:50
OS:熟悉操作系统的基本知识,win 的不用说了。例:unix下的批量创建用户,设置权限

DB:基本操作知识,例:CQ中缺陷库的维护,当某条记录出现问题的时候,能够对该记录进行简单的诊断

脚本:perl,VB,定制相关的流程

理论:CMM思想,熟悉软件工程,能够帮助改进流程

就想到这些
作者: ralin    时间: 2006-8-8 17:59
原帖由 smallfish382 于 2006-7-14 13:49 发表
最好能具备一定的开发背景&&
  没错,都说要有开发的基础,但我想说,总有一个度,但这个度要怎么定了。有参加过几个项目开发的经验?还是写过几个小程序?或者说,只需看得懂代码等等#……
 快来发表各自 ...



至少要有一个完整的项目经历,起码这样你可以知道在项目中你遇见了那些问题,比如我曾单独开发了一个系统,又和别人合作开发了一个系统,我对版本控制的问题就感触很深
作者: whateveryouare    时间: 2006-8-9 16:57
我觉得CM主要有三个方面的工作:
1. 工具管理. CC也好,VSS也好,CVS也好,总要有个版本控制的工具才能开始CM工作啊.自己用的工具总是要熟悉的.开发人员都把你当专家,遇到问题来咨询,解决不了肯定很尴尬. 这里面如果用到CC,那相应的UNIX方面的知识也是需要的,没准还得写些脚本,什么SHELL啊,PERL啊,知道了总是要强劲一点.
2. 开发流程支持. CM不是QM,但是在CMMI当中也有很具体的流程规定,在level 2里定义了很多CM的具体流程,我觉得按流程办事对于CM来说很重要.没有理论根据,跟人吵架是很划不来的呀.
3. 开发支持. 一切为了开发,没有开发小组,CM也不能化腐朽为神奇,做CM PLAN,定义配置项,基线,做CM审计,等等等等吧,谁叫咱们是支持呢.偶尔给开发人员装个客户端,写个CONFIG SPEC啊,都是份内的事,也没什么好计较的.没准还有更惨的,被要求去做BUILD,那ANT也要会啊.
作者: simao    时间: 2006-8-14 14:31
原帖由 willowguo 于 2006-7-4 09:56 发表
对于cvs,我都没有用过命令控制的,除非在创建用户或是权限的时候。配置管理,我也觉得是先要知道软件开发的一般流程,对于开发工作,当然是知道的要好,因为配置管理包括版本管理,版本发布呀,这样工作起来就更 ...


看来我跟这位朋友的经历是差不多的,也都是出了校门就作cmo的,另外我还兼作安装程序和其它一些杂事
作者: bjttwendy    时间: 2006-8-14 14:52
看来大家都有相似的经历阿,我也刚毕业,不小心跑来做cmo,正在努力的学习cvs中……
发现了这块风水宝地阿……
作者: 小宇    时间: 2006-8-31 15:25
morn
51Testing就业学员




UID 18560
精华 0
积分 46
帖子 46
综合技术指数 40
生活情趣指数 6
阅读权限 10
注册 2005-5-18
来自 上海
状态 离线  呵呵!我刚刚在家里成功搞定了CVS客户端和服务器端的连接问题,手痒痒,到处在找CVS的题答呵呵,又看到据说工资很高的CMO,于是手又痒痒呵呵

楼主和版主不要生气啊,俺和俺师弟(or师兄)灌了一点点的小水,我们会经常来解答问题或者提问的,版主海量哦~  


兄弟~
我在研究连接问题啊
帮我解答下啊
我qq 17728164 邮箱huangying166@163.com
不甚感激啊~
作者: jkdragon    时间: 2007-4-16 09:51
还是要有一定的开发经验
作者: freefish88    时间: 2007-4-18 11:52
这个我不同意,我也没有开发经验,可是一直再做配置管理工作。
作者: 顺shun    时间: 2007-5-17 10:30
标题: 呜呜
说得我挺迷糊的,我学的市场营销,却阴错阳差进了配置管理,我一点都不了解,都不知道该从哪入手了,sdlkfj9
作者: 蓝花一朵    时间: 2007-5-24 15:18
配置管理工作是否要有开发知识,我看我们公司好像就不要求,应该是不正规吧
作者: net3000    时间: 2007-6-7 10:29
实践加不断的学习 你就会征服它的
try it !
作者: 平平淡淡才是真    时间: 2007-6-12 11:31
学习一下。sdlkfj2
作者: 不要长大的小孩    时间: 2007-6-13 09:28
sdlkfj1
作者: yuhaihan    时间: 2007-7-16 12:58
我也不知道该怎样在CVSNT里创建用户的权限.请求帮忙.
作者: fzh1013    时间: 2007-7-19 17:51
配置管理很烦,看了几天的相关资料,搞得头都大了还感觉没怎么摸到边
作者: nicole1116    时间: 2007-7-20 10:01
刚毕业出来 就不消息在公司当上了 CMO 感觉要学习的东西 太多了。。。
呜呜。。。
作者: qiufeng    时间: 2007-7-30 16:53
一般不需要开发知识的
作者: xiyufenfei    时间: 2007-7-31 10:15
谢谢拉
作者: owelowel    时间: 2008-3-31 19:20
对开发流程有较深入的了解
对软件工程的生命周期也要知道
还一测试流程也要知道!
作者: pig_bear10    时间: 2008-4-28 11:37
学习中,决定看书系统化的学学了!
作者: smallfish382    时间: 2008-4-28 13:45
看到以前讨论的话题,也在说一句.
想想以前对做配置管理要不要技术,呵呵,现在觉得,其实这不是要不要的问题,而是你自己想不想的问题.
这方面并不是定死的的,而是看实际的要求.  你会自然是件好事,你不会那自然需要的时你就无能为力了.
作者: xueliang55    时间: 2008-5-28 15:33
标题: 我是专职配置管理员
我目前是公司的唯一一个专职配置管理员,但是没有开发经验,不知道如何做开发!
想学习一下基本开发工具的使用及会认代码,请各位多多指教!!
作者: JasmineWu    时间: 2008-6-10 10:34
标题: 本职TE,兼职CMO
由于我们是一个项目组一个配置管理员。PCME

按照配置计划做,经历一个大项目后,我觉得就什么都明白了。其实就是2个字“控制”。你想想项目组人员需要什么,你就会明白该做什么。不明白的QAE会找你的。

我看见有回帖PM 兼职的,这是大忌。 我认为配置就是PM的助手,有的时候配置管理员可以要求PM 在项目某个阶段做某事的。至少我们拥有这职责范围内的权限。
作者: liuwg8018    时间: 2008-7-22 20:21
理论如:ISO,CMM,GB等等.
文档能力.
英文能力.
一二种版本管理工具,CC,SVN,CVS,VSS等.
bug管理工具,
脚本能力.
web开发能力,一般就可以了.
数据库能力,写sql,
耐心,语言表达能力.
沟通与培训.
作者: wyulnnhtg    时间: 2008-8-6 17:59
我也不懂。
作者: lovealina    时间: 2009-10-27 17:45
学习中~~~~
作者: demon917    时间: 2009-11-26 16:11
思想+工具+生命周期了解,应该够了




欢迎光临 51Testing软件测试论坛 (http://bbs.51testing.com/) Powered by Discuz! X3.2